The Haughton Lady Bucs shut out the Parkway Lady Panthers 4-0 in a key District 1-5A softball game Monday at Parkway.
Haughton pitcher Ashley Smith pitched a six-hitter with five strikeouts. Parkway’s Samantha Guile allowed four hits and struck out nine.
The Lady Bucs (11-5, 5-0) scored three runs in the second inning.
The first came after three consecutive walks and a hit batter.
The second and third came on Ann Dies’ double to left field.
The Lady Bucs added one more in the fourth. Lauren Edwards led off with a walk and advanced to second on Smith’s bunt single.
Edwards went to third on Leah Hopson’s sacrifice bunt and scored on a fielder’s choice.
Lindsey Hutcheson led the Lady Panthers (13-9, 6-1) with two hits.
